Glossário

O que é: Target Variable

Foto de Escrito por Guilherme Rodrigues

Escrito por Guilherme Rodrigues

Desenvolvedor Python e Especialista em automação com IA

Sumário

O que é Target Variable?

A Target Variable, ou variável alvo, é um conceito fundamental em aprendizado de máquina e estatística, referindo-se à variável que se deseja prever ou explicar em um modelo. Em um contexto de modelagem preditiva, a Target Variable é a saída que o modelo tenta estimar com base em um conjunto de variáveis independentes, também conhecidas como features ou preditores. A identificação correta da Target Variable é crucial para o sucesso de qualquer projeto de análise de dados, pois ela define o objetivo da modelagem e influencia diretamente as escolhas metodológicas subsequentes.

Importância da Target Variable na Modelagem

A escolha da Target Variable é um dos primeiros passos em um projeto de ciência de dados. Ela determina a direção da análise e influencia as técnicas de modelagem que podem ser aplicadas. Por exemplo, se a Target Variable for contínua, como a previsão de vendas em um determinado período, técnicas de regressão serão mais apropriadas. Por outro lado, se a Target Variable for categórica, como a classificação de emails como spam ou não spam, métodos de classificação devem ser utilizados. Portanto, a definição clara da Target Variable é essencial para garantir que o modelo atenda às necessidades do negócio e produza resultados significativos.

Exemplos de Target Variable

Em um projeto de previsão de churn, a Target Variable pode ser um indicador binário que representa se um cliente irá cancelar ou não seu serviço. Em um modelo de previsão de preços de imóveis, a Target Variable seria o preço final do imóvel. Em ambos os casos, a Target Variable é o foco da análise, e todas as variáveis independentes são selecionadas com o objetivo de prever ou explicar essa variável. A escolha de exemplos práticos ajuda a ilustrar a aplicação da Target Variable em diferentes contextos e setores.

Como Definir a Target Variable

Definir a Target Variable envolve uma análise cuidadosa dos objetivos do projeto e das perguntas que se deseja responder. É importante considerar quais dados estão disponíveis e como eles se relacionam com o resultado desejado. Além disso, a Target Variable deve ser mensurável e relevante para a questão de pesquisa. Uma abordagem comum é realizar uma análise exploratória de dados (EDA) para entender melhor as relações entre as variáveis e identificar a Target Variable mais apropriada para o modelo.

Tipos de Target Variable

As Target Variables podem ser classificadas em duas categorias principais: contínuas e categóricas. As variáveis contínuas são aquelas que podem assumir qualquer valor dentro de um intervalo, como a temperatura ou a renda. Já as variáveis categóricas são limitadas a um conjunto de categorias discretas, como a classificação de produtos em diferentes categorias. A natureza da Target Variable influencia diretamente a escolha do algoritmo de aprendizado de máquina, pois diferentes algoritmos são projetados para lidar com diferentes tipos de variáveis.

Impacto da Target Variable na Performance do Modelo

A performance de um modelo de aprendizado de máquina é fortemente influenciada pela qualidade da Target Variable. Se a Target Variable não for bem definida ou se não refletir adequadamente o que se deseja prever, o modelo pode produzir resultados insatisfatórios. Além disso, a distribuição da Target Variable deve ser considerada, pois classes desbalanceadas podem levar a um viés no modelo. Portanto, é fundamental realizar uma análise cuidadosa da Target Variable para garantir que ela seja representativa e adequada para o problema em questão.

Transformações da Target Variable

Em alguns casos, pode ser necessário transformar a Target Variable para atender aos requisitos do modelo. Por exemplo, em problemas de regressão, pode ser útil aplicar uma transformação logarítmica à Target Variable para estabilizar a variância e melhorar a linearidade. Em problemas de classificação, pode ser necessário codificar a Target Variable em variáveis dummy para que o modelo possa interpretá-la corretamente. Essas transformações devem ser realizadas com cautela, pois podem impactar a interpretação dos resultados.

Validação da Target Variable

A validação da Target Variable é um passo crítico no processo de modelagem. Isso envolve verificar se a Target Variable realmente representa o que se deseja prever e se é mensurável de forma confiável. Técnicas como a análise de correlação podem ser utilizadas para avaliar a relação entre a Target Variable e as variáveis independentes. Além disso, é importante realizar testes de hipótese para garantir que a Target Variable seja estatisticamente significativa e relevante para o modelo.

Considerações Finais sobre Target Variable

A Target Variable é um elemento central em qualquer projeto de aprendizado de máquina. Sua definição e escolha adequadas são essenciais para o sucesso da modelagem preditiva. Ao longo do processo de análise de dados, é importante revisitar a Target Variable e garantir que ela continue alinhada com os objetivos do projeto. Uma compreensão clara da Target Variable não apenas orienta a modelagem, mas também ajuda a comunicar os resultados de forma eficaz para as partes interessadas.

Foto de Guilherme Rodrigues

Guilherme Rodrigues

Guilherme Rodrigues, Engenheiro de Automação apaixonado por otimizar processos e transformar negócios, tem se destacado por seu trabalho integrando n8n, Python e APIs de Inteligência Artificial. Com conhecimentos em desenvolvimento fullstack e um olhar atento às necessidades de cada empresa, ele ajuda seus clientes a automatizar tarefas repetitivas, reduzir custos operacionais e escalar resultados de forma inteligente.

Quer automatizar seu negócio?

Agende uma conversa gratuita e descubra como a IA pode transformar sua operação.